Johnathan Keith Baldwin II (born February 8, 2003) is an American professionalfootballsafety for theGreen Bay Packers of theNational Football League (NFL). He playedcollege football for theUNLV Rebels.

Early life and college career

[edit]

Baldwin was born on February 8, 2003, inHouston, Texas.[1][2] He attendedDobie High School in Houston where he playedfootball for four years and also playedbasketball.[2] In football, he posted 48tackles and aninterception as asophomore and 40 tackles and two interceptions as ajunior.[2] He recorded two interceptions as asenior and also ran for 1,053 yards, scoring 18touchdowns, in the 2020 season.[2] He was named the 22-6A DistrictMVP for his performance.[3] Baldwin committed to playcollege football for theUNLV Rebels.[2]

Baldwin was a backup as atrue freshman at UNLV in 2021 before becoming a startingsafety in 2022.[4] He recorded 10 tackles in 2021 and 56 tackles, along with a team-best sevenpass breakups, in 2022, followed by 77 tackles in 2023.[2] As a senior in 2024, Baldwin was named second-team All-Mountain West Conference (MW) after recording 68 tackles, 9.5 tackles for loss (TFLs), 3.5sacks, three interceptions and 13 pass breakups.[2][5] In his college career, he recorded six interceptions.[5]

Professional career

[edit]

After going undrafted in the2025 NFL draft, Baldwin signed with theGreen Bay Packers as anundrafted free agent, receiving a contract that included $115,000 guaranteed.[5] He waswaived at the final roster cuts, on August 26, 2025, then re-signed to thepractice squad two days later.[6][7] On December 31, the Packers signed Baldwin to their active roster.[8]
